I am trying to emerge sys-cluster/heartbeat-3.0.3-r2 and I am getting errors. ERROR: sys-cluster/heartbeat-3.0.3-r2 failed: * died running emake, base_src_make * * Call stack: * ebuild.sh, line 54: Called src_compile * environment, line 10465: Called base_src_compile * environment, line 6350: Called base_src_make * environment, line 6388: Called die * The specific snippet of code: * emake "$@" || die "died running emake, $FUNCNAME"; Reproducible: Always Portage 2.1.8.3 (default/linux/x86/10.0, gcc-4.3.2, glibc-2.11.2-r3, 2.6.32-gentoo-r7 i686) ================================================================= System uname: Linux-2.6.32-gentoo-r7-i686-Intel-R-_Celeron-R-_CPU_2.80GHz-with-gentoo-1.12.11.1 Timestamp of tree: Tue, 23 Nov 2010 11:15:01 +0000 app-shells/bash: 3.2_p39 dev-java/java-config: 1.3.7, 2.1.6 dev-lang/python: 2.4.3-r4, 2.5.2-r8, 2.6.5-r3 sys-apps/baselayout: 1.12.11.1 sys-apps/sandbox: 2.3-r1 sys-devel/autoconf: 2.13, 2.63 sys-devel/automake: 1.4_p6, 1.5, 1.6.3, 1.7.9-r1, 1.8.5-r3, 1.9.6-r2, 1.10.1-r1, 1.11.1 sys-devel/binutils: 2.18-r3 sys-devel/gcc: 3.4.5, 4.1.2, 4.3.2 sys-devel/gcc-config: 1.4.0-r4 sys-devel/libtool: 2.2.6b sys-devel/make: 3.81 virtual/os-headers: 2.6.27-r2 ACCEPT_KEYWORDS="x86" ACCEPT_LICENSE="* -@EULA" CBUILD="i686-pc-linux-gnu" CFLAGS="-march=prescott -O2 -pipe -fomit-frame-pointer" CHOST="i686-pc-linux-gnu" CONFIG_PROTECT="/etc /usr/lib/fax /var/qmail/alias /var/qmail/control /var/spool/fax/etc" CONFIG_PROTECT_MASK="/etc/ca-certificates.conf /etc/env.d /etc/env.d/java/ /etc/fonts/fonts.conf /etc/gconf /etc/php/apache2-php5/ext-active/ /etc/php/cgi-php5/ext-active/ /etc/php/cli-php5/ext-active/ /etc/revdep-rebuild /etc/sandbox.d /etc/terminfo /etc/udev/rules.d" CXXFLAGS="-march=prescott -O2 -pipe -fomit-frame-pointer" DISTDIR="/usr/portage/distfiles" FEATURES="assume-digests distlocks fixpackages news parallel-fetch protect-owned sandbox sfperms strict unmerge-logs unmerge-orphans userfetch" GENTOO_MIRRORS="http://mirror.hamakor.org.il/pub/mirrors/gentoo/ http://gentoo.blueyonder.co.uk" LDFLAGS="-Wl,-O1 -Wl,--as-needed" MAKEOPTS="-j3" PKGDIR="/usr/portage/packages" PORTAGE_CONFIGROOT="/" PORTAGE_RSYNC_OPTS="--recursive --links --safe-links --perms --times --compress --force --whole-file --delete --stats --timeout=180 --exclude=/distfiles --exclude=/local --exclude=/packages" PORTAGE_TMPDIR="/var/tmp" PORTDIR="/usr/portage" PORTDIR_OVERLAY="/usr/portage/local/layman/sunrise /usr/portage/local/layman/voip /usr/portage/local/layman/zugaina" SYNC="rsync://rsync.europe.gentoo.org/gentoo-portage" USE="X509 acl apache2 asterisk async berkdb bzip2 cli cracklib crypt ctype cups curl cxx dahdi dri expat fortran gd gdbm gmp gpm iconv jabber mhash modules mudflap mysql ncurses nls nptl nptlonly openmp pam pcre perl php posix pppd pri python radius readline samba session slang ssl sysfs tcpd unicode x86 zlib" ALSA_CARDS="ali5451 als4000 atiixp atiixp-modem bt87x ca0106 cmipci emu10k1 emu10k1x ens1370 ens1371 es1938 es1968 fm801 hda-intel intel8x0 intel8x0m maestro3 trident usb-audio via82xx via82xx-modem ymfpci" ALSA_PCM_PLUGINS="adpcm alaw asym copy dmix dshare dsnoop empty extplug file hooks iec958 ioplug ladspa lfloat linear meter mmap_emul mulaw multi null plug rate route share shm softvol" APACHE2_MODULES="authz_host auth_basic authn_alias authn_anon authn_dbd authn_dbm authn_default authn_file authz_dbm authz_default authz_groupfile authz_owner authz_user access auth auth_dbm auth_anon auth_digest alias file-cache echo charset-lite cache disk-cache mem-cache ext-filter case_filter filter case-filter-in deflate mime-magic cern-meta expires headers usertrack unique-id proxy proxy-connect proxy-ftp proxy-http info include cgi cgid dav dav-fs vhost-alias speling rewrite log_config logio env setenvif mime status autoindex asis negotiation dir imap actions userdir so" COLLECTD_PLUGINS="df interface irq load memory rrdtool swap syslog" ELIBC="glibc" GPSD_PROTOCOLS="ashtech aivdm earthmate evermore fv18 garmin garmintxt gpsclock itrax mtk3301 nmea ntrip navcom oceanserver oldstyle oncore rtcm104v2 rtcm104v3 sirf superstar2 timing tsip tripmate tnt ubx" INPUT_DEVICES="keyboard mouse evdev" KERNEL="linux" LCD_DEVICES="bayrad cfontz cfontz633 glk hd44780 lb216 lcdm001 mtxorb ncurses text" PHP_TARGETS="php5-2" RUBY_TARGETS="ruby18" USERLAND="GNU" VIDEO_CARDS="fbdev glint intel mach64 mga neomagic nouveau nv r128 radeon savage sis tdfx trident vesa via vmware voodoo" XTABLES_ADDONS="quota2 psd pknock lscan length2 ipv4options ipset ipp2p iface geoip fuzzy condition tee tarpit sysrq steal rawnat logmark ipmark dhcpmac delude chaos account" Unset: CPPFLAGS, CTARGET, EMERGE_DEFAULT_OPTS, FFLAGS, INSTALL_MASK, LANG, LC_ALL, LINGUAS, PORTAGE_COMPRESS, PORTAGE_COMPRESS_FLAGS, PORTAGE_RSYNC_EXTRA_OPTS
Created attachment 255289 [details] build.log
You're mixing x86 with ~x86. I cannot reproduce that.
(In reply to comment #3) > You're mixing x86 with ~x86. I cannot reproduce that. > I am afraid I did not understand. What should I do now in order to emerge hearbeat?
I am afraid I did not understand what should I run in order to successfully emerge heartbeart.
(In reply to comment #5) > I am afraid I did not understand what should I run in order to successfully > emerge heartbeart. > Since heartbeat fails due to undefined reference to `g_free', etc. I emerged glib 2.24.2 which is unstable (~x86) but still heartbeat fails to emerge.
Created attachment 257230 [details, diff] 3.0.3-as-needed_old_binutils.patch I got same error on one machine only. In my case there are produced by ld 1.19.1, related on position of -Wl,--as-needed on this line. binutils 1.21 not required this patch. (same patch for current heartbeat 3.0.4, other versions of binutils not verifyed) Oneshot solution: binuitils-config or emerge -1q ">=sys-devel/binutils-2.21" && emerge -Cq "<sys-devel/binutils-2.21"
(In reply to comment #7) > Created an attachment (id=257230) [details] > 3.0.3-as-needed_old_binutils.patch > > I got same error on one machine only. In my case there are produced by ld > 1.19.1, related on position of -Wl,--as-needed on this line. binutils 1.21 not > required this patch. (same patch for current heartbeat 3.0.4, other versions of > binutils not verifyed) What about stable binutils-2.20.1-r1?
(In reply to comment #8) > What about stable binutils-2.20.1-r1? Good, no error.
looks that it compiles in current stable setups